Exponential Organizations

study guides for every class

that actually explain what's on your next test

Hadoop

from class:

Exponential Organizations

Definition

Hadoop is an open-source framework designed for distributed storage and processing of large data sets across clusters of computers. It allows businesses to efficiently handle vast amounts of data by breaking it down into manageable pieces, leveraging the power of commodity hardware to achieve scalability and fault tolerance. This ability to process big data enables organizations to integrate exponential technologies into their business models, unlocking insights and driving innovation.

congrats on reading the definition of Hadoop.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Hadoop is based on a master/slave architecture, where the master node manages the cluster and coordinates the processing tasks while slave nodes handle the storage and processing of data.
  2. The framework's ability to scale horizontally allows organizations to easily add more machines to accommodate growing data needs without major infrastructure changes.
  3. Hadoop's ecosystem includes various tools like Hive for data warehousing, Pig for data analysis, and HBase for real-time read/write access, enhancing its versatility.
  4. Due to its open-source nature, Hadoop has a large community that contributes to its development, leading to continuous improvements and innovations.
  5. Organizations use Hadoop for various applications including data analysis, machine learning, and log processing, making it integral to modern data-driven business strategies.

Review Questions

  • How does Hadoop facilitate the integration of exponential technologies into business operations?
    • Hadoop enables organizations to process and analyze vast amounts of data quickly and efficiently, which is essential for integrating exponential technologies such as artificial intelligence and machine learning into business operations. By leveraging its distributed storage and processing capabilities, businesses can harness real-time insights from big data. This adaptability allows companies to innovate their products and services based on detailed analytics, driving growth and competitive advantage.
  • Discuss the role of HDFS within the Hadoop ecosystem and its impact on data management strategies.
    • HDFS (Hadoop Distributed File System) plays a critical role in the Hadoop ecosystem by providing a reliable and scalable storage solution for large data sets. Its architecture allows files to be split into smaller blocks that are distributed across multiple machines, ensuring high availability and fault tolerance. This capability significantly impacts data management strategies by enabling organizations to store vast amounts of information securely while facilitating efficient access and retrieval processes, which are crucial for data-driven decision-making.
  • Evaluate the significance of Hadoop's MapReduce programming model in transforming data processing methodologies in organizations.
    • Hadoop's MapReduce programming model has revolutionized how organizations approach data processing by allowing them to break down complex tasks into simpler sub-tasks that can be executed simultaneously across a distributed system. This parallel processing capability not only speeds up data handling but also optimizes resource utilization across clusters. As businesses increasingly rely on big data analytics for strategic insights, MapReduce empowers them to efficiently analyze massive datasets, thereby transforming traditional methodologies into more agile, scalable frameworks that meet modern demands.
©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.
Glossary
Guides